Kvalsund (Norwegian) or Ráhkkerávjucode: sme promoted to code: se  (Northern Sami) is a village in Hammerfest Municipality in Finnmark county, Norway. It was formerly the administrative centre of the old Kvalsund Municipality which existed until 2020 when it merged with Hammerfest Municipality.

Kvalsund

The village is located on the mainland, along the Kvalsundet strait, at the mouth of the river Kvalsundelva. The village sits just east of the Kvalsund Bridge which connects the mainland to the island of Kvaløya, just to the north. Kvalsund Church is located in this village.

The 0.31-square-kilometre (77-acre) village has a population (2023) of 289 which gives the village a population density of 932 inhabitants per square kilometre (2,410/sq mi).[1]
